【问题标题】:How to create SCORM content for php app如何为 php 应用程序创建 SCORM 内容
【发布时间】:2013-08-07 02:18:20
【问题描述】:

SCORM 基本上是一套电子学习要遵循的标准 可以在交互过程中跟踪用户信息的课程。

为了运行 SCO 包,我们需要创建它,我正处于 LMS 开发的初始阶段,所以我想知道如何为我的应用创建 SCORM 包。

我读过这个 - Make_a_single_HTML_page_to_be_a_SCO 但这需要 Dreamweaver 和我在 Ubuntu 上(这也不是一般参考)。

我也关注了这个链接http://www.elml.org/website/en/html/output_cp.html#d8e3988.html但丢失了。

也读过这一篇Creating SCORM content on the fly,但内容并不丰富。

请让我知道我在创建 SCORM 包时缺少什么,因为该主题的可用内容非常少。

仅供参考 - 我检查了 http://scorm.com/,但它是 100MB 之后的付费解决方案,我的应用不是 Moodle 应用。

此时一两个例子真的很棒。

编辑-

我在探索的早期阶段发布了这个问题 炒作内容。

PIPWERKS 在一般情况下明确回答了这个问题,所以如果你 遇到这个问题,请同时阅读他的回答。

【问题讨论】:

  • 投反对票的具体原因有哪些?
  • 在线上有数百个免费的scorm课程/示例。您提到的资源之一(scorm.com)有很多免费示例。开发环境与 scorm 的兼容性无关(scorm 是 HTML 和 JavaScript)。请提出一个真正的问题。
  • @pipwerks 你能分享我们可以创建 SCORM 包的免费链接吗? [我这次用的是 Ubuntu]
  • swapnesh:我不想争论,很抱歉你觉得我很傲慢(不是我的本意)。我很沮丧,因为你的问题质量很差。你有足够大的代表,我希望得到一个清晰、直接的 programming 问题。你问我为什么我投了反对票,然后攻击了我的回答。我向你指出了你需要的资源,然后你因为没有帮助而拒绝了它们。我一直是合理的(虽然可能不友好)。我不想在这上面花费更多的精力,这对我们双方都没有帮助。我在下面为您的问题提供了清晰、合理的答案。祝你好运
  • @swapnesh scormhero.com/# 使用这个网站你可以简单地将ppt文件转换成scrom

标签: php package scorm scorm2004 scorm1.2


【解决方案1】:

我也在运行 Ubuntu,我理解你的困难,我还没有找到导出 scorm 的应用程序。每当我需要自己创建 SCORM 内容时,我:

  1. 创建了一个 Windows 虚拟机
  2. 安装了 Articulate 的故事情节演示(免费 30 天)

Articulate 产品以及 Composica 和 Adob​​e Captivate 可能是最受欢迎的 SCORM 内容创建应用程序,因此如果您的实施与它们配合得很好,那将是一个奖励

articulate forums 中快速搜索,我找到了一个可以使用的示例SCORM 1.2 文件Big Brute LMS Version

【讨论】:

  • 感谢您分享您的知识:) 您能否添加一些示例/代码包的外观,以便我真正了解要打包为 SCO 的包中的内容
  • @swapnesh 我用一个可以下载的文件的链接更新了答案。请记住从 SCORM 1.2 开始,而不是 2004(更复杂且不太流行)
【解决方案2】:

SCORM 课程需要使用客户端代码;课程中不允许使用 PHP 和 ASP 等服务器端语言。

您的标题是“如何为 php 应用程序创建 SCORM 内容”。 SCORM 课程故意不知道 LMS 使用什么语言来加载和播放 SCORM 内容。您的 LMS 可以用 PHP、ASP、Ruby、node.js 等构建。无论播放器使用什么语言,课程内容必须是纯 HTML 和 JavaScript,每个规格。 (您可以包含其他客户端技术,例如 Flash,但 HTML 和 JavaScript 仍然是核心。)

因此,您的标题最好写成“我如何创建 SCORM 内容?” (相当于“如何创建 SCORM 课程?”)。

网上有很多很多 SCORM 课程的例子。您可以首先复制其中一个并根据需要对其进行修改。正如他们所说,“谷歌是你的朋友”,所以我不会为你列出所有的资源。 Google 最热门的点击是 http://scorm.com/scorm-explained/technical-scorm/golf-exampleshttp://www.adlnet.gov/scorm/scorm-2004-4th

这两个网站都被 SCORM 开发人员认为是最好的资源。

请记住,SCORM 也有不同的版本:SCORM 1.2 和 SCORM 2004。SCORM 1.2 被认为更容易,因为它的活动部件更少。 SCORM 2004 是 SCORM 1.2 的继任者,功能更强大,但学习曲线也更陡峭。

如果您只需要 SCORM 课程来测试您的 PHP 应用程序,Rusici Golf 示例(scorm.com 链接)绝对是您能找到的最佳示例。 ADL 站点包含一个专为测试 LMS 中的 SCORM 支持而设计的一致性检查器,因此最好也使用它。

【讨论】:

  • 嗨@pipwerks,我只是想借此机会感谢您的js/as库。你是最棒的:)
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2011-10-29
  • 2010-11-07
  • 2013-02-11
  • 1970-01-01
  • 2019-12-11
相关资源
最近更新 更多